Looking at a company's turnover is the best way to go. Truck drivers are fiercely independent creatures who rarely act in unison. This is the reason the industry has sunk to the level it has. Truck drivers coming to agreement on an issue enmasse is as believable as a Nebraska unicorn farm.
But drivers DO act like cattle when it comes to turnover, and you'd be wise to watch the cattle trail. Some, and often these people are biased inside folks, will make the lame argument that only the bad-apple drivers quit companies. These guys are somehow personally "faulty", and the companies are blameless. ########. The sheer number of quitters involved blows that argument out the water. Sure, some quitters have attitude problems. But ALL do? No way. Most are good, hard-working guys who just want to be treated fairly and make a decent living.
So. What do you look for on the trail? Look for widespread, constant advertising, large orientation classes, an "abandoned truck fleet", and aggressive recruiting. One company out there is known for its recruiters pestering people with annoying cold calls, and they will not leave you alone after they start bugging you. The only way to make them stop is to change your phone number. Do I have to say this is a sign you need to avoid said outfit like the bubonic plague?
You don't want to be a mere replacement for last week's quitters at any company. High turnover tells you that such outfits don't appreciate the workers they already have, meaning you could very well hire on this week and then be among those quitting next week.
Sensible people never quit GOOD jobs. If honery, independent-minded drivers are quitting certain trucking companies in droves, there are good reasons. Taken in sum, those reasons scream those companies SUCK.
